Bio

After leading the NJCAA Region 2 Champions in scoring as a freshman, Smith looks to pick up where he left off after averaging nearly 15 points and over 4 rebounds per game while shooting 35% from the three-point line and an outstanding 85.1% from the free throw line. He scored over 20 points eight times as a freshman with a high of 35 points against Northeast Mississippi and scored 31 points in an upset win over Northwest Mississippi.

Smith helped lead the Tennessee Class AA Hawks to a 24-2 record as they won their first 23 games in a row and were ranked #1 in the state until losing in the 14-AA Tournament championship game and took their only other loss in the Region 7 Tournament semifinals.

The ultra-athletic guard led the team in scoring and averaged 12.6 points, 4.3 rebounds, 1.3 assists and 3.1 steals per game and was named to the 14-AA All-District team, All-Academic team and Tennessee Prep Hoops 7AA All-Region team for head coach Damonn Fuller. In addition, he was selected as Jackson South Side's Male Athlete of the Year after also earning All-District honors on the baseball field. Following the season, Smith was selected to play in the prestigious Basketball Coaches Association of Tennessee East-West All-Star Game as one of the top seniors in the state, as well as playing in the West Tennessee All-Star Game held in the summer.

As a sophomore, Smith was a member of the 2014 State Championship team at South Side along with his older brother and current teammate, Terrikous Smith, as well as University of Arkansas guard Jaylen Barford.
